Peshawar suicide bombing kills 25

By Farhan Bokhariin Islamabad

Published: May 16 2007 03:00 | Last updated: May 16 2007 03:00

At least 25 people were killed and up to 40 injured in a suicide bomb blast in north-west Pakistan yesterday, prompting fears of a renewed Islamist militant campaign to destabilise the country.

No one claimed responsibility but senior Pakistani officials said the attack was most likely to have been the work of al-Qaeda through a local affiliate group.
